RJZ-243.3SHP Overview

2 Watt DIP14 Single & Dual Output

Features
Unregulated
Converters
2W Single and Dual Outputs in DIP 14
3kVDC and 4kVDC Isolation
Optional Continuous Short Circuit Protected
Custom Solutions Available
UL94V-0 Package Material
Efficiency up to 85%
